As chief delivery officer, Simon Casey oversees construction and related support functions across the United States and Canada. His leadership plays a vital role in ensuring that every project reflects both Vantage and its customers’ uncompromising standards while advancing the company’s sustainability mission. Under Casey’s direction, Vantage is at the forefront of implementing eco-conscious construction practices, driving the company toward its goal of net zero carbon emissions by 2030, setting a new benchmark for environmental responsibility in the industry.
Casey brings over 30 years of global experience in project development across the commercial, industrial and residential construction sectors. As construction program director at PGH Wong, he oversaw more than $1.6 billion in active construction projects at the San Francisco International Airport. Prior to that, he spent seven years as vice president at Centrix Builders where he led the firm’s vertical development initiatives.
For more than a decade, Casey led vertical development and public sector projects in London and throughout the Asia-Pacific region, working with organizations such as Regus, Jones Lang LaSalle and others.
Casey holds a Bachelor of Science in quantity surveying from Glasgow Caledonian University and a Master of Business Administration from the University of Warwick. He is a LEED Accredited Professional, certified by the U.S. Green Building Council and holds an MRICS designation from the Royal Institution of Chartered Surveyors.
